Improvements in speech, language, physical, and mental status due to neurophysiological changes in the patients condition. Begins a few days after onset Greatest in first 2-4 weeks Considered complete by 3 months

Title: A comparison of clinic, home, and deferred treatment for aphasia Method: Ss with aphasia randomly assigned to clinic, home, or deferred treatment for aphasia shortly after ischemic stroke. Treated for 8-10 hours per week for 12 weeks. Outcome measure: Porch Index of Communicative Ability PICA) Results: Patients treated immediately and in clinic and home groups improved significantly more in the 1 st 12 weeks than those in the deferred groups; in the 2 nd 12 weeks when the deferred group received treatment, they improved to the level of the clinic and home groups Conclusion: Patient with aphasia are not harmed by being treated later
Title: A randomized controlled trial on very early speech and language therapy in acute strike patients with aphasia Method: Ischemic stroke patients with aphasia assigned randomly to treatment and control groups at 2 days post onset. Treated patients had Language Enrichment therapy 45 minutes a day from an SLP for 21 days; control patients were not treated Outcome measures: Everyday Language Test and standardized measure Results: Negligible differences between the groups on the two tests Conclusion: difficult to disentangle effects of early treatment and spontaneous recovery
Title: Very early poststroke aphasia therapy: a pilot randomized controlled efficacy trial Method: Randomly assigned patients with acute aphasia to daily aphasia therapy and usual treatment (5-10 minutes of therapy per week) Outcome measures: Western Aphasia Battery and Functional Communication Results: Those getting daily therapy scored 15.1 points higher on the WAB- AQ and 11.3 points higher on the FCP than those in the usual care group. Conclusions: Patients getting more treatment improved more. Early treatment s beneficial

Title: Veterans Administration cooperative study on Aphasia: a comparison of individual and group treatment Method: Patients at less than 2 weeks post onset were randomly assigned to group or individual treatment. Ss were treated 8 hours per week for 44 weeks. Outcome measure: Porch Index of Communicative Ability (PICA) Results: Found no differences among subjects getting individual or group therapy on the PICA except on the writing subtests. This was understandable since writing was not addressed in treating the subjects in the group situation. Conclusions: Group treatment fared as well as individual treatment
Title: The efficacy of group communication treatment in adults with chronic aphasia Methods: Subjects with chronic aphasia were randomly assigned to immediate or deferred group treatment. All received 5 hours of communication-focused group treatment per week from a SLP for 4 months. Deferred group participants for waiting for treatment received communication support. Outcome measures: Short form of PICA; WAB-AQ, & CADL at entry, 2-4 weeks later, and at follow up Results: Treated patients had higher SPICA and WAB-AQ; moderately severe patients had higher CADL scores; deferred group caught up to immediate group when treated Conclusions: Group treatment efficacious for people with chronic aphasia
Title: Intensive language action therapy, nee constraint induced language therapy Method: Patients with chronic aphasia are seen in small groups run by a SLP. Therapy occurs 3 hours per day, 5 days per week, for 2 consecutive weeks (30 hours). Therapy is contextually based and relies on language action principles to link language to actions such as requesting, giving, and refusing. Outcome measures: Aachen aphasia test, self reports, brain scans Results: Standardized language tests, brain scan, therapy logs Results: Significant and positive changes on standardized and functional measures; some studies have shown improved language outcomes are accompanied by changes in brain plasticity. Conclusions: Intensive language action therapy is strongly supported by empirical evidence

The A-FROM model (Aphasia: Framework for Outcome Measurement. Here we see the PWA at the center of the model. The 4 overlapping circles designate the consequences of the impairment (blue), activity limitations (burgundy), participation restrictions (black), and to make it more confusion, the environment (green). Note that all circles also overlap with one another. The point to be made here is that, by working in and/or treating one sphere, the possibility of change in other spheres also exists. For example, if the patient were to resume weekly poker games with his friends (a participation restriction) he would have more opportunities for conversation (language environment), and could reduce his impairment (severity of aphasia) Participation in life situations and perception of aphasia as a barrier to participation Perception of the communication and language Living environment as with support or aphasia barrier, including attitudes Perception of severity of aphasia Personal identity, attitudes and feelings in relation to living with aphasia
